A SIM swap, also known as a port-out scam, simjacking, or SIM splitting, is a type of fraud that involves stealing a person's phone number and transferring it to a different device. This allows the scammer to access the victim's communications, including texts, voicemails, and calls, as well as any two-factor authentication codes. The scammer can then use this information to access the victim's banking, social media, and other accounts.
SIM swapping scams often target weaknesses in two-factor authentication and two-step verification that use a text message or call to a mobile phone as the second factor. Scammers may obtain the victim's personal information through identity theft, such as convincing their phone company that their phone was lost or stolen and needs a new SIM card. They may also purchase information directly from organized criminals or on the dark web after data breaches.
To protect against SIM swapping, you can:
Use strong, unique passwords
Enable two-factor authentication
Use a password manager
Be suspicious of unsolicited texts, emails, and calls
Forward suspicious texts to S-P-A-M (7726)
The fraud exploits a mobile phone service provider's ability to seamlessly port a phone number to a device containing a different subscriber identity module (SIM). This mobile number portability feature is normally used when a phone is lost or stolen, or a customer is switching service to a new phone.
The scam begins with a fraudster gathering personal details about the victim, either by use of phishing emails, by buying them from organised criminals, directly socially engineering the victim, or by retrieval from online data breaches.
Armed with these details, the fraudster contacts the victim's mobile telephone provider. The fraudster uses social engineering techniques to convince the telephone company to port the victim's phone number to the fraudster's SIM. This is done, for example, by impersonating the victim using personal details to appear authentic and claiming that they have lost their phone. In some countries, notably India and Nigeria, the fraudster will have to convince the victim to approve the SIM swap by pressing 1.
Upon retrieving the victim's information, attackers commonly impersonate them while contacting technical support services for their telecommunication provider and attempt to convince the employees to switch the victim's phone number to their SIM card. In some cases, however, telecom company employees have been bribed by attackers to directly change SIM numbers for them. Attackers have sought out employees for companies including T-Mobile and Verizon through social media or employee directories in attempts to hire them, promising a fixed amount of money in cryptocurrency for each phone number they transfer for the attacker.
Once this happens, the victim's phone will lose connection to the network, and the fraudster will receive all the SMS and voice calls intended for the victim. This allows the fraudster to intercept one-time passwords sent via text or telephone calls to the victim's number and thus subvert two-factor authentication methods relying on them. Since so many services allow password resets with only access to a recovery phone number, the scam allows criminals to gain access to almost any account tied to the hijacked number. This may allow them to directly transfer funds from a bank account, extort the rightful owner, or sell accounts on the black market for identity theft.
